From aeb1ac73ba2989b2487c69ef035db02bb9740723 Mon Sep 17 00:00:00 2001 From: Damon McDougall Date: Mon, 5 Nov 2012 17:32:02 -0600 Subject: [PATCH] Cut translate boilerplate; use rotate_deg_around --- lib/matplotlib/patches.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/lib/matplotlib/patches.py b/lib/matplotlib/patches.py index cae8ceb758c7..be995603280b 100644 --- a/lib/matplotlib/patches.py +++ b/lib/matplotlib/patches.py @@ -579,7 +579,7 @@ def _update_patch_transform(self): height = self.convert_yunits(self._height) bbox = transforms.Bbox.from_bounds(x, y, width, height) rot_trans = transforms.Affine2D() - rot_trans.translate(-x, -y).rotate_deg(self._angle).translate(x, y) + rot_trans.rotate_deg_around(x, y, self._angle) self._rect_transform = transforms.BboxTransformTo(bbox) self._rect_transform += rot_trans